What Causes This Problem
- Heavy rainfall overwhelms drainage systems causing water buildup.
- Poorly maintained gutters and downspouts allow water intrusion.
- Nearby creeks and rivers can overflow during storms.
- Soil erosion near foundations permits water seepage indoors.
- Roof leaks during severe storms increase indoor water damage risk.

Our Work Process
- Inspect affected areas immediately after storm water exposure to assess damage scope.
- Extract standing water swiftly using advanced pumps and vacuums.
- Deploy industrial air movers and dehumidifiers to dry structural materials thoroughly.
- Monitor moisture levels regularly to ensure complete drying and prevent mold growth.
- Perform final inspections and recommend preventative measures to avoid future intrusion.

How Quickly Should Storm Water Be Removed After A Flood?
Water should be extracted as soon as possible, ideally within 24 to 48 hours, to minimize damage and reduce health risks linked to storm water exposure.
